Abstract

Various embodiments concern mechanisms for facilitating communication between network-accessible platforms for developing, hosting, or running hybrid applications that utilize resources hosted across multiple platforms. Hybrid applications cause messages or “calls” to be passed between the platforms that must be authenticated. For example, when a call is placed by a Heroku platform to a Force.com platform, the call must be authenticated for security purposes. If Heroku has not already been authenticated when the call is submitted, an authentication process is invoked. An event listener can be used to register details regarding the initial callout task, and then register or “fire” an event when the authentication process is successfully completed. Registration of the initial callout task completely separates the authentication process from the resource being invoked. Requests can be completed without requiring further user input using at least some of the details registered by the event listener.

Claims (34)

1. A computer system comprising:

a memory including executable instructions; and

a processor, responsive to executing the instructions, configured to provide a development platform that is configured to:

receive a call from an application for a resource hosted by an external service accessible to the development platform across a network;

register information regarding the call using an event listener;

determine that the external service is not a registered client of the development platform;

pass at least some of the information regarding the call through an authentication process;

cause the event listener to register an event when the authentication process is successfully completed; and

complete the call for the resource using the information registered by the event listener.

2. The computer system of claim 1 , wherein the call is placed in accordance with Hypertext Transfer Protocol (HTTP).

3. The computer system of claim 1 , wherein the event listener is programmed in Java.

4. The computer system of claim 1 , wherein the resource is data hosted by the external service or a process to be executed by the external service.

5. The computer system of claim 1 , wherein the information includes a description of the resource, a username, an identifier that identifies the application responsible for placing the call, or any combination thereof.

6. The computer system of claim 1 , wherein the at least some information passed through the authentication process includes either a username or an identifier, or both.

7. The computer system of claim 1 , further comprising: receiving, by the development platform from the external service, an address of an application programming interface (“API”) to be used for making subsequent calls to the external service.

8. The computer system of claim 7 , wherein the API allows the development platform to gain programmatic access to resources of the external service without further authentication.

9. The computer system of claim 8 , wherein the subsequent calls are made directly by the development platform to the API.

10. A computer system comprising:

a memory including executable instructions; and

a processor, responsive to executing the instructions, configured to provide a development platform that is configured to:

receive a call from an application for a resource hosted by a service accessible to the development platform across a network;

determine that the service is not a registered client of the development platform;

pass information regarding the call through an authentication process;

cause an event listener to register an event when the authentication process is successfully completed; and

complete, in response to the event being registered, the call for the resource.

11. The computer system of claim 10 , the processor further configured to:

register at the development platform the information regarding the call using the event listener.

12. The computer system of claim 10 , the processor further configured to:

perform the call for the resource using the information registered by the event listener.

13. The computer system of claim 10 , wherein the call is completed responsive to the event being registered without requiring further input from the application.

14. The computer system of claim 10 , wherein the processor is further configured to: cause the authentication process independent of handling the call for the resource.

15. The computer system of claim 10 , wherein the processor is further configured to: receive a token from the service in response to completing the authentication process; and use the token to make a subsequent call to the service.

16. The computer system of claim 10 , wherein the processor is further configured to: receive an address of an application programming interface (“API”) to be used for making subsequent calls to the service.

17. The computer system of claim 16 , wherein the API is configured to gam programmatic access to resources of the service without further authentication.
